SPICE COOKIES
This recipe was my mother's grandmother's recipe. Spicy soft cookies with currants. Originally from England. Enjoy, they won't last long.
Provided by Angie Kitcher
Categories Desserts Cookies Spice Cookie Recipes
Time 26m
Yield 48
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Lightly grease 2 baking sheets.
- Combine sugar, butter, eggs, cinnamon, nutmeg, and cloves in a bowl; beat with an electric mixer until creamy. Combine flour, currants, and baking soda in a separate bowl. Stir into the butter mixture alternately with tablespoons of milk until the flour is fully incorporated.
- Drop spoonfuls of batter onto the prepared baking sheets. Press down lightly with a fork. Dip fork in sugar or water if it sticks.
- Bake in the preheated oven until golden brown, 10 to 15 minutes. Let stand on the baking sheets for 1 minute before removing to a wire rack to cool completely.

SOFT CAKEY SUGAR COOKIES
A lot like the "lofthouse" brand sugar cookies. The cookie is not too sweet, so the frosting can be. You can use any recipe you like for the frosting, or canned if you must.
Provided by mary134e
Categories Dessert
Time 1h32m
Yield 2 dozen
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Cream butter and sugars. Add eggs one at a time, sour cream, and vanilla. Mix until fluffy.
- In a separate bowl, sift or whisk 5 cups flour, cornstarch, baking powder, baking soda and mace.
- Mix dry ingredients into creamed ingredients 1/3 at a time. Divide into 2 or 3 discs or rolls. Cover each in plastic wrap. Chill for at least one hour.
- Roll out to 1/4 inch thickness. Cut into 2-3 inch circles or desired shapes.
- Bake at 300 degrees F for 8-12 minutes, until just beginning to brown on the bottom. Cool on pan for 5 minutes, transfer to cooling rack for 10-15 more minutes, until completely cooled.
- Frost with buttercream frosting, and decorate with sprinkles. Allow frosting to set before storing in an air-tight container.

CHEWY SPICE COOKIES
This recipes fits the needs of those with special dietary restrictions and still delivers full flavor.-Leah Peterson, Ashland, Missouri
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Desserts
Time 20m
Yield 3-1/2 dozen.
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- In a large bowl, beat the brown sugar, applesauce, molasses and egg substitute. Combine the flour, baking soda and spices; gradually add to brown sugar mixture and mix well. , Drop by teaspoonfuls 2 in. apart onto baking sheets coated with cooking spray. Sprinkle with sugar. Bake at 375° for 8-10 minutes or until set. Remove to wire racks to cool.

CAKEY C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IES
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ories @MarthaStewart on Instagram
Yield Makes about 3 dozen
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ees. In a small bowl, whisk together the flour and baking soda; set aside. In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, combine the butter with both sugars; beat on medium speed until light and fluffy. Reduce speed to low; add the salt, vanilla, and eggs. Beat until well mixed, about 1 minute. Add flour mixture; mix until just combined. Stir in the chocolate chips.
- Drop heaping tablespoon-size balls of dough about 2 inches apart on baking sheets lined with parchment paper.
- Bake until cookies are golden around the edges and set in the center, 10 to 12 minutes. Remove from oven, and let cool on baking sheet 1 to 2 minutes. Transfer to a wire rack, and let cool completely.
